Com referência a ferramentas e conceitos relacionados ao desenvolvimento de software no sistema operacional Windows em microcomputadores IBM-PC compatíveis, julgue os itens a seguir.

No Windows, a application programming interface (API) é formada por um conjunto de funções para interface com o sistema operacional.

Acerca de ferramentas e conceitos relacionados à programação no ambiente Linux, julgue os itens que se seguem.

Kdevelop e Anjuta são conhecidos ambientes de desenvolvimento de programas com interface gráfica.

Acerca do LabVIEW, julgue os seguintes itens.

No LabVIEW, o diagrama de blocos é sempre executado da esquerda para a direita.

Quanto às características da linguagem Java, julgue os seguintes itens.

Em Java, as palavras-chave throw e catch são usadas em seções de código para o tratamento de exceções.

Em programação em baixo nível, em geral é utilizada a linguagem assembly específica para cada tipo de microprocessador. As instruções são executadas seqüencialmente, havendo a possibilidade de desvios controlados nessa seqüência. Acerca de características típicas de programação em baixo nível de microprocessadores, julgue os itens a seguir.

As instruções de desvio condicional podem causar ou não desvios, dependendo da verificação de certos bits no contador de programa.

Em programação em baixo nível, em geral é utilizada a linguagem assembly específica para cada tipo de microprocessador. As instruções são executadas seqüencialmente, havendo a possibilidade de desvios controlados nessa seqüência. Acerca de características típicas de programação em baixo nível de microprocessadores, julgue os itens a seguir.

Quando é executada uma instrução de chamada de subrotina, o endereço da próxima instrução na seqüência do programa deve ser armazenado, de forma que seja possível o retorno a essa instrução após ser finalizada a execução da sub-rotina.

Acerca do LabVIEW, julgue os seguintes itens.

O painel frontal é usado para realizar interação com o usuário quando o programa está sendo executado.

O teste de software é um elemento crítico para assegurar a qualidade de software. Por isso, as suas chamadas técnicas de teste contêm recomendações sistemáticas para o projeto de testes. Em face dessas informações e considerando os objetivos e princípios do teste de software, julgue os itens a seguir.

Quanto aos objetivos, é correto afirmar que um bom caso de teste de software é aquele que tem grande probabilidade de encontrar um erro até então não descoberto.

Acerca do LabVIEW, julgue os seguintes itens.

Equações digitadas no bloco de fórmula devem ser seguidas de vírgula.

Acerca de ferramentas e conceitos relacionados à programação no ambiente Linux, julgue os itens que se seguem.

Apesar de sua abrangência, o Linux não é um sistema operacional que suporte o padrão POSIX.

Acerca do LabVIEW, julgue os seguintes itens.

O painel frontal do LabVIEW é o código-fonte gráfico que controla o programa.

Com relação ao ambiente de desenvolvimento Visual C++ 6.0 da Microsoft, julgue os itens subseqüentes.

Não possui ferramenta de depuração interna, sendo necessário utilizar uma ferramenta externa tal como o Ndebug.

Acerca de ferramentas e conceitos relacionados à programação no ambiente Linux, julgue os itens que se seguem.

e um arquivo contiver o código fonte em linguagem C de um módulo para o kernel do Linux, deve possuir pelo menos as funções begin_module e end_module.

Em programação em baixo nível, em geral é utilizada a linguagem assembly específica para cada tipo de microprocessador. As instruções são executadas seqüencialmente, havendo a possibilidade de desvios controlados nessa seqüência. Acerca de características típicas de programação em baixo nível de microprocessadores, julgue os itens a seguir.

A pilha de um microprocessador é utilizada para armazenar o conjunto de instruções associado a uma sub-rotina.

Com relação ao ambiente de desenvolvimento Visual C++ 6.0 da Microsoft, julgue os itens subseqüentes.

Permite a implementação de programas orientados a objeto usando a Microsoft Foudation Class (MFC).

Quanto às características da linguagem Java, julgue os seguintes itens.

Os objetos em Java são alocados com a utilização do operador new, tendo como argumento o construtor da classe.

Para conceber software adequadamente, deve ser definido um processo de engenharia de software. O trabalho associado a essa engenharia, independentemente de área de aplicação, tamanho do projeto ou complexidade, envolve três fases genéricas: definição, desenvolvimento e suporte. A esse respeito, julgue os itens seguintes.

A fase de suporte, totalmente distinta da fase de definição como também da fase de desenvolvimento, compreende exclusivamente a correção de erros.

Em programação em baixo nível, em geral é utilizada a linguagem assembly específica para cada tipo de microprocessador. As instruções são executadas seqüencialmente, havendo a possibilidade de desvios controlados nessa seqüência. Acerca de características típicas de programação em baixo nível de microprocessadores, julgue os itens a seguir.

É comum existirem instruções de transferência de dados entre registradores internos do microprocessador e células de armazenamento da memória.

Principal elemento do microcomputador, o microprocessador é responsável pela execução de instruções na forma seqüencial. Para tanto, possui unidades internas de processamento, comunicação e controle. A respeito de características típicas de hardware de microprocessadores, julgue os itens que seguem.

O microprocessador possui uma unidade lógica e aritmética responsável pela execução de operações lógicas e aritméticas, para as quais os operandos podem ser provenientes de diferentes locais.

Página 1